Lavandula x intermedia 'Phenomenal' is a highly resilient lavender hybrid prized for its tolerance to heat, humidity, and cold. Features long fragrant purple spikes and mounding silvery foliage, maintains its shape and quality across a wide climate range. Height & Spread: 24 - 32 in x 24 - 32 in Bloom Time: Mid to late summer Light Requirements: Full sun Soil Preference: Well drained soil; tolerates sandy and poor soils Watering Needs: Low once established Deer Resistance: Deer resistant Native Status This cultivar is a hybrid of Lavandula angustifolia and Lavandula latifolia, both native to Mediterranean Europe. WILDLIFE & INSECTS Bees Highly attractive to a range of bees including honeybees and bumblebees. Butterflies Draws butterflies such as Monarchs and Red Admirals in mid to late summer. Spacing & Landscape Use Spacing Recommendations Space 24 - 32 in apart to maintain shape and airflow for best bloom and longevity. Landscape Placement Ideal for mass planting, borders, herb gardens, and low hedges where uniformity and fragrance are desired. Companion Plants Eryngium yuccifolium (Rattlesnake Master) - Provides bold texture and native pairing for pollinator support. Perovskia atriplicifolia (Russian Sage) - Matches scale and color in dry garden borders. Rudbeckia fulgida 'Goldsturm' - Provides strong yellow contrast and late summer bloom. Agastache 'Blue Fortune' - Adds height and long season bloom in lavender friendly soils. Salvia 'May Night' - Offers dark purple blooms and similar water needs.
